kynikoi Posted April 15, 2021 Share Posted April 15, 2021 (edited) 1 hour ago, Liverpool Lou said: "Don't do it". Don't do what? Don't take your nice watch to anyone but an AD. Swatch will service it. Full service, overhaul non chrono may run 16000-20000 2yr wty Swatch is ONLY AD for Breitling in Thailand.
